RE: Helix Along Curve - Is not working on curves?!
Looks like a tiny face issue, when it goes around the curve it is failing to form the tiny faces.
Scale up by 100 and try again. -

RE: Annoying pop up
Dave has explained this many times, if you are doing this for 3d printing there is no need to scale down.
In this image you see what was a 1m by 5m shape exported as 'model units' when opened in Cura you see that it has read that as 1mm by 5mm.

RE: Texture scaling
It could be that you have scaled a group or component, components have the option to Scale definition, which will correct the stretching.
With groups it is easiest explode and regroup.
